I am usually close to 100% too and electrical is actually very stable in my area even during storms. I did have trouble with my ISP recently and had them come out to find a bad cable somewhere in the neighborhood which they replaced. That event probably knocked me down to 95% that month as there were several large downtime of the Internet for an hour or longer.

I was thinking of getting a secondary ISP for another $80 or so per month to offset this type of event, but now that they fixed it is had been solid again. I am still doing the math to see which is better, a constant extra $80/mo expense plus install for insurance against Internet outage or just live with the occasion blip that may or may not add up to $80/mo in losses. I probably lost way more than $80 during the bad month due to not mining, but over a year it becomes a bit harder to judge as the new bill for a second Internet connection would be close to $960.

Pretty close to 100%.  Other than occasional algorithm configuration changes, and the rare power outage, mining is a lights-out operation for me.  I took a two week vacation, with no access to a computer or to my rigs, and everything ran smoothly.  I can remotely monitor via my phone, but it's really not needed.  I get notifications if a rig is down, but by the time I've checked the status of the system in question, it's either already running again, or is in the midst of rebooting.  I've got monitoring software running on a Raspberry Pi connected to the rig network, and if it detects that a rig has not been responding after a certain amount of time, it sends the command to the PDU to power cycle that outlet.

With prices at their current highs, even a half hour of downtime is costly, so I really like having as much monitoring and recovery as possible completely automated.
